Structured settlements and the mortgage crisis

 

Mark Wahlstrom, Chairman of The Legal Broadcast Network and President of Wahlstrom of Associates presents his weekly commentary on Speaking of Settlements. This discussion is about the decision facing trial lawyers, plaintiffs and financial advisers as to the best choices for settlement dollars in this frightening market, particularly given the collapse of the mortgage market and it’s impact on all other financial markets. What are the options you have, where should you put your money and why does a structured settlement annuity still stack up as the best option for a clients settlement dollars. If you are a trial lawyer or injury victim considering what to do with your funds, a structured settlement remains one of the single safest, secure and tax advantaged choices for the vast majority of cases.
